The Perils of Jenny (2011) offers a gritty take on the crime-thriller genre. Tracey Lixx steps into the shoes of Jennifer Parker, a rookie reporter tangled in an investigation that pulls her into the dark underbelly of a small town. The atmosphere is thick with tension, as each reveal about mobster George Myers and the murdered witness, Bill Harrison, keeps you on edge. The pacing is uneven at times, which might frustrate some, but it builds a certain dread that feels intentional. Notably, the practical effects add a rawness that heightens the horror elements. Lixx’s performance as the naïve yet determined reporter adds depth to this chilling narrative, making it an interesting watch for those who appreciate underground cinema.
